Learn how minerals and vitamins react with each other before taking any combination of them. Calcium and iron do not mix that well. This means avoiding dairy within a half hour of an iron supplement, and you should avoid calcium and antacids during this time as well.

Calcium helps with the construction of your bones. You must also have a good amount of vitamin D to help your body absorb calcium. There are several ways to get the necessary vitamin D, sunlight, food and even sunlight. Any one of these help your body absorb calcium.

Iron is essential part of red blood cells. These blood cells are what transports oxygen in your body. Women typically need a higher dose of iron. You may be iron in your diet if you feel exhausted or breathing difficulties.

Raw or steamed veggies are ideal. Often, the cooking process cuts back on the amount of vitamins in food. Steaming makes the vegetables soft without removing vitamins. Vegetables that have been frozen are still ideal as long as they aren’t overcooked.
